Hasbro Pulse Premium Event: The Vintage Collection From the Vault Fan Vote

- Advertisement -
- Advertisement -

Revealed during last nights Hasbro Pulse Premium Event, Hasbro have announced the From the Vault Fan Vote for The Vintage Collection which goes live later today giving fans the opportunity to pick one of five chosen figures.

 

VC100 Starkiller (Vader’s Apprentice)
VC102 Ahsoka
VC107 Weequay
VC113 Republic Trooper (The Old Republic)
VC126 Imperial Assault Tank Driver
